服务器的数据库需要单独部署吗?

服务器

服务器的数据库部署策略:独立还是集成?

结论:在选择服务器的数据库部署方式时,是否需要单独部署并没有一个一刀切的答案。这完全取决于业务需求、系统规模、安全性、性能和维护成本等多个因素。对于小型项目或初创公司,集成部署可能更为经济且操作简便;而对于大型企业或高并发应用,独立部署往往能提供更好的稳定性和扩展性。

正文:

在信息技术领域,数据库是存储和管理信息的核心组件。如何部署数据库,特别是是否应该在服务器上单独部署,是一个值得深入讨论的问题。这涉及到系统的架构设计、运维效率、数据安全和性能优化等多个方面。

首先,我们来看集成部署的优势。在小型项目或测试环境中,将数据库与应用程序部署在同一台服务器上可以简化配置,降低初期成本。这种模式对于开发者来说,调试和测试更为方便,因为所有组件都在同一环境中运行。然而,由于业务的发展,当数据量增大,访问频率提高,这种模式可能会暴露出问题。服务器资源可能会被应用程序过度消耗,影响数据库的运行效率,甚至可能导致服务中断。

相反,独立部署数据库则能带来更优秀的性能和稳定性。将数据库单独放在一台或多台服务器上,可以确保其拥有足够的计算和存储资源,避免应用程序的干扰。此外,独立部署也便于进行负载均衡和故障转移,提高系统的可用性和容错性。对于大型企业或在线服务,这是不可或缺的保障。

然而,独立部署也有其挑战。它增加了运维复杂度,需要专门的数据库管理员进行管理和优化。同时,硬件和带宽成本也会相应增加。因此,对于预算有限或者对运维能力要求不高的小团队,可能需要权衡这些因素。

在数据安全层面,独立部署通常更胜一筹。数据库服务器可以被严格地隔离和保护,减少因应用程序漏洞导致的数据泄露风险。同时,独立的数据库服务器也可以实施更严格的安全策略,如访问控制、备份和恢复等。

总的来说,服务器的数据库是否需要单独部署,需要根据具体业务场景来决定。对于初创公司或小型项目,集成部署可能是更实际的选择,而由于业务的扩张和复杂性的提升,独立部署的优势会更加明显。在做出决策时,应充分考虑业务需求、预期增长、运维能力和成本等因素,以实现最佳的系统架构。

未经允许不得转载:CDNK博客 » 服务器的数据库需要单独部署吗?